0.084 times 0.584 how do you work this problem out

Mathematics
1 answer:
mylen [45]3 years ago
4 0
Ok, so you do regular multiplication with it, and when you have your final answer, you count the number of places behind the decimal place there are in the original numbers, and put the decimal point there. the answer is 0.049056

Megan paid $2.52 in sales tax on an item that cost $36.00 before tax. At that rate, how much would she pay in sales tax for an i
jeyben [28]

Answer:

She would pay $2.80 in sales tax.

Step-by-step explanation:

This question can be solved by proportions, using a rule of three.

Megan paid $2.52 in sales tax on an item that cost $36.00 before tax. How much in taxes for $40.00 before taxes?

$2.52 - $36.00

x - $40.00

Applying cross multiplication

36x = 40*2.52

x = \frac{40*2.52}{36}

x = 2.8

She would pay $2.80 in sales tax.
